Employer Sponsored Visa
Subclass 482 TSS Visa

TSS stands for Temporary Skill Shortage visa,
which is a type of visa that allows skilled
workers to come to Australia to fill labor shortages.
It replaced the 457 visa in March 2018

The TSS visa has two streams

GettyImages-853185816 (1).jpg
  • Short-term stream (STSOL): Allows skilled workers to work in Australia for up to 2 years (or up to 4 years if an International Trade Obligation (ITO) applies).

GettyImages-1441381058 (1).jpg
  • Medium-term stream (MLTSSL): Allows skilled workers to work in Australia for up to 4 years, with eligibility to apply for permanent residence after working for three years in Australia.

To be eligible for the TSS visa, applicants must be sponsored by an approved Australian employer and meet the minimum requirements for the nominated occupation, including relevant skills, qualifications, and work experience

Employer Sponsored Visa
Subclass 186 TRT Stream

The 186 TRT (Temporary Residence Transition) visa is a pathway to permanent residency in Australia for temporary visa holders who have been working in Australia on a Temporary Skill Shortage (TSS) visa (subclass 482) or a related visa for at least three years.

To be eligible for the 186 TRT visa
applicants must meet several requirements, including

GettyImages-1387621655 (1).jpg
  • Being nominated by an Australian employer who is willing to offer them a permanent position in their business.

  • Having worked for that employer in Australia on a TSS visa or a related visa for at least three years in the same position that they are being nominated for.

  • Meeting the skills, qualifications, and English language requirements for the nominated occupation.

  • Meeting health and character requirements.

  • The 186 TRT visa is part of the Employer Nomination Scheme (ENS), which allows Australian employers to sponsor skilled workers from overseas to work in Australia on a permanent basis.

Once the 186 TRT visa is granted, the visa holder is entitled to live and work in Australia permanently, and they can also include their family members in the visa application. The 186 TRT visa holders are also eligible to apply for Australian citizenship, provided they meet the relevant eligibility criteria.

Employer Sponsored Visa
Subclass 186 DE Stream

The 186 DE (Direct Entry) visa is a pathway to permanent residency in Australia for skilled workers from overseas who have not worked in Australia previously or have only worked in Australia for a short period of time.

To be eligible for the 186 DE visa,
applicants must meet several requirements, including

GettyImages-1309081947 (1).jpg
  • Being nominated by an Australian employer who is willing to offer them a permanent position in their business.

  • Meeting the skills, qualifications, and English language requirements for the nominated occupation.

  • Having their skills assessed by the relevant Australian assessing authority.

  • Meeting health and character requirements.

Once the 186 DE visa is granted, the visa holder is entitled to live and work in Australia permanently, and they can also include their family members in the visa application. The 186 DE visa holders are also eligible to apply for Australian citizenship, provided they meet the relevant eligibility criteria.
